Since 1972, the goal of the Friends of the Colorado Talking Book Library,
has been to financially support programs and projects of the Colorado
Talking Book Library. The following is a sample of what your donations have
funded:
Staffing various positions at the library.
- The entire cost of the recording studio and
all of the equipment since its inception.
- The entire cost of maintaining the on-line
circulation system at the library for the past 5 years. This includes
the on-line system to order books.
- The entire cost of 16 summer reading programs
for the children who have used this library.
- All costs associated with the volunteer
program at the library.
- Shelving units for the talking books and large
print books.
- A large portion of the descriptive video
collection.
- All of the furniture at the library, as well
as many computers, CCTV's, Braillers, and magnifiers.
- JAWS screen reader and Window Eyes software
for use on the public computers.
- Duxbury Braille Software to use with the
Braille Express 100, paper and bindery materials needed for the
production of Braille publications.
